Where can you sign up for Medicaid in Florida?
By Forinfos - 14/04/2026 - 0 comments
To apply for Medicaid in Florida, applicants should visit one of the state's 11 Medicaid offices. Each Medicaid office serves both recipients and providers.
To qualify for Medicaid in Florida, applicants must be pregnant or a parent of a child under the age of 19, disabled, over the age of 65 or need health care coverage due to low income. Applicants must be a resident of Florida and either be a United States citizen, permanent resident or legal alien.
Several Medicaid plans are available from the state and a choice counselor helps to pick one that best suits a family or individual.
